Tate Street Carnivale 2008

Saturday, March 29th Noon – 6 pm!

We are pleased to announce that the Tate Street Spring festival this year will be in the theme of an old-tyme carnivale. As in years past, we will have art vendors and music playing in the streets from noon until 6pm for the enjoyment of the great crowd of people that attend every year. The day will consist of performances from some of the state's most well-known dance performers, including The Emberellas and the Three Graces. This year we plan to bring even more entertainment to the festival with carnivale games, jugglers, puppets and the works!

We are still accepting arts vendors on a first come basis. If you are interested in participating in ANY way, Contact Jaime Coggins @ 336.314.0715.

Join us to celebrate the arts and enjoy a day planned to please all!

Joetry is THIS WEEKEND!

Mark Your Calendar for Joetry!

Blogsboro's maiden event, Joetry: An Open-Mic Event of Poetry, Prose, Song and Coffee is Sunday, January 27, beginning at 4:00 p.m. at The Coffee Break, 1820 Spring Garden Street, Greensboro.

We have an amazing lineup of talent and performers including:

Billy "The Blogging Poet" Jones
Clement Mallory
Harry Furness
Dr. Linda Erday
Professor Eric Fink
Budd Wilkins (and possibly his wife Tina if she gets up the nerve)
Patrick Murphy

and hopefully more!  If you want to perform, just show up and sign up and we'll put you on stage!

The event is free, donations for the performers will be accepted, and you'll just LOVE the tasty offerings at The Coffee Break - wonderful coffee drinks, smoothies, hot cocoa, delicious pastries and desserts, and a terrific atmosphere (nice people running the place, too).  It's going to be a great time, guaranteed.  Team Blogsboro hopes to see you there to kick off our series of events!

Bryan Berg: Professional Cardstacker

Have you ever tried your hand at stacking playing cards? I've stacked a few playing cards in my time but nothing like the way Bryan Berg stacks cards. Talk about stacking the deck, Bryan stacks dozens of decks at a time. As a matter of fact Bryan is the Guinness World Record cardstacker and has been for the last 15 years running. Talk about a house of cards, Bryan banks on it.
